ANTIC Interview 197 – Max Manowski, Wizard’s Revenge
Max Manowski, Wizard’s Revenge Max Manowski wrote Adventure, a text adventure game that he released into the public domain to Atari users groups. Later, he modified Adventure and called it Wizard’s Revenge, which was published by Atari Program Exchange. Wizard’s Revenge was available in the fall 1981 APX catalog, the …

ANTIC Interview 209 – Volker Multhopp, DSEMBLER
Volker Multhopp, DSEMBLER
Volker Multhopp wrote DSEMBLER, which was sold by Atari Program Exchange and was first available in the winter 1981 APX catalog.
This interview took place on March 21, 2016.
